Join Hillsdale Watershed Coalition & Miami Co. Conservation District for a discussion about public funding available for Native Plants!
Supported, in part, by KDHE's WRAPS funds, high-priority areas of the watershed may be eligible for up to 90% cost-share reimbursement for native plantings that improve stormwater impacts and support a healthy Hillsdale Lake. If you are a resident of Gardner, Edgerton or Spring Hill, consider attending this workshop to find out how your gardening and planting projects may qualify for cost-share funding.
